    Down for the Count is the seventh studio album by American hard rock / heavy metal band Y&T, released on November 4, 1985, by A&M Records. The album marks the band's change to a lighter sound to find success in the hair metal scene. [ 3 ] It contains the band's biggest hit "Summertime Girls", which charted at #55 on the Billboard Hot 100.
